Every time I look at this orchid I can't help remembering some kind of cockroach ! Nice thing about this one is that it flowers numerous times on the same leaf. This lives in the wild in Venezuela, Colombia and Ecuador.
Last edited by Rosim_in_BR; 09-20-2008 at 11:19 PM..